Understanding Defense Approaches
Understanding the different protection methods your lawyer might employ is essential to properly browsing your case. Each approach depends upon the specifics of the fees you're encountering and the proof versus you. Allow's explore what you require to understand.
First off, if there's a lack of evidence, your attorney might argue that the prosecution hasn't fulfilled its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your task to confirm innocence; it's the prosecutor's job to verify sense of guilt beyond a sensible doubt. If they can not, you ought to be acquitted.
One more common approach is self-defense, specifically in cases entailing fees like attack or murder. If you were protecting on your own, your lawyer might utilize this technique to validate your actions lawfully. This calls for proving that your understanding of hazard was reasonable and that your response was proportional to that danger.
Often, your protection might entail doubting the legitimacy of how proof was gotten. If police broke your legal rights throughout the investigation, proof might be subdued, which can substantially deteriorate the prosecution's case.
Ultimately, your attorney might negotiate an appeal deal if it offers your benefit. This commonly happens if the evidence against you is strong yet there are alleviating factors that might bring about reduced fees or sentencing.
Understanding these techniques aids you review your case more effectively with your attorney.
